Tesla launches cheaper version of Model X for $74,000

The new 60D is $9,000 less than the 75D model, and offers nearly the same performance.

Saving for a Tesla Model X, and you're just about $9,000 short? Good news: You can buy yourself an ultra-fast, falcon-winged, electric SUV right now, as Tesla has just launched a new, cheaper model.

The Tesla Model X 60D starts at $74,000, which is $9,000 less than the Model X 75D. For the price, you get nearly the same performance as you do with the 75D -- 0-60 mph in 6.0 seconds and a top speed of 130mph, but the 60D has less torque than the 75D (325 pound-feet versus 387 pound-feet).

You won't be getting the same range, though. The 60D has a smaller, 60kWh battery, which according to Tesla's specifications only allows for a 200-mile range, compared to 75D's 237 miles.

The Model X is also available in two more powerful options -- 90D, which starts at $95,500, and P90D, which starts at $115,500.

The lower-priced Model X follows the launch of a 60kWh battery variant of Tesla's Model S electric sedan in June.

The announcement comes at a tough time for Tesla, which has lately been missing delivery estimates and has had to deal with several accidents involving its semi-autonomous Autopilot driving software -- one of which was fatal. On Sunday, Tesla CEO Elon Musk announced he might reveal a secret Tesla "masterplan" this week, but hasn't provided any other details.
